I've been receiving 20% off Beautyhabit coupon codes with every Beautyhabit purchase and after exhausting myself over the last 2, I've decided there isn't anything I really want at the moment. So I figured it would be nice of me to give it to someone else to use! =) 
Beautyhabit features some real awesome brands like Paul & Joe Beaute, L'occitane, Decleor, Dr. Hauschka, Jurlique, Komenuka Bijin, L'Amande, and Yu-be. They offer free shipping on orders of $100+, otherwise standard ground is $5.95. I believe they do ship internationally. And only Californians have to pay sales tax. 

I've always gotten awesome service with Beautyhabit. You can include 3 sample requests in the comment box upon ordering, and they ship out relatively quick. Many Paul & Joe items may be on backorder which can take a while to ship out. Go to their website for more details!

Cybele: "Your blog is soo helpful. Can you recommend a good eye cream for moisturizing and fine lines? thanks"

Thanks!! I try, haha.
Hmm I just started using Dior's Capture Totale Multi-Perfection Eye Treatment. It's a serum-type eye cream. It's quite moisturizing and has helped with theses teeeeny fine lines I've developed. I find it also does keep my dark circles at bay. I'm quite happy thus far. 
I did get some samples of the Paul and Joe Eye Treatment and I do like it! I don't think it'll do much for fine lines, but it is moisturizing! 
Imo most good eye creams that help with wrinkles are quite moisturizing so you should focus on finding one that works on wrinkles (bc I think it'll be moisturizing). 
Some people even layer on a moisturizing eye cream on top of another one. Hope that helps! =) 

 Apples: "hi...I was wondering how your NARS lightening cream was working out for you? Have you seen improvements? also will it help lighten up my summer tan?"

I do love my NARS Lightening Cream. You are only suppose to use it at night. I think it works wonderfully at evening out the skintone, fading scars and any hyper-pigmentation but since it's a heavy cream it may not be suitable for all seasons. I like it most in the fall/winter. Recently I'm scared it's too heavy for me so I've been using whitening serums such as Paul & Joe's Whitening Serum or Kose Shirosumi. I only apply them at night before my moisturizer. 
Yes it will lighten up your summer tan, but a serum might work better, esp in warmer climates.
